CI note for release management: the Fernhaven greenhouse controller's sensor-drift tests began failing after Tuesday's calibration-table update. The simulated humidity probe drifts 0.4% per virtual hour, just over our 0.35% gate. The drift compensator itself is fine; the test fixture's reference curve was stale. I regenerated the fixtures and re-ran the suite cleanly. The passing pipeline run is identified below.

pipeline stamp: htk14_28f04e807a8508

## 2.14.0 — Contrast defaults changed

Following the Lumenthal accessibility audit, Pikestaff UI now ships WCAG-AA-compliant defaults. Low-contrast theme tokens (muted-gray, soft-amber) were removed; overrides in tenant themes are ignored unless the tenant sets an explicit opt-out flag. Button focus rings widened to 2px. If dashboards render oddly after rollout, roll back the theme bundle only — do not revert the service. Current production values are listed below.

settings of fahof-yagag:
druath:
  pin: 9672
  metrics_host: metrics.druath.tolvaqlabs.internal
  tenant: gormir
  seal: seal_873ba94a

Handover Note — Director Transition, Insurance Renewal

To all branch managers: as I hand duties to Director Pemmel, please note the Ostrave Mutual property and liability policy renews at month-end. Premiums rise 7% reflecting last year's Dunhallow warehouse claim; deductibles are unchanged. Each branch must confirm updated asset schedules before binding, and flag any new equipment over threshold. Pemmel will chair the renewal call. The rationale tied to our broader direction appears below.

internal memo for kafof-tadup: Headcount on the Juleth team goes from 44 to 91 by the end of May. Gross margin on Juleth came in at 20 percent against a plan of 64 percent.